The Doorbell Rang Book

Grade Level(s):  3rd Grade

Common Core Standards:
CCSS.MATH.CONTENT.3.NF.A.3: Explain equivalence of fractions in special cases, and compare fractions by reasoning about their size.

Targeted Needs of Student:
Introducing fractions, understanding the meaning of fractions and significance of fractions, connecting reading and daily life to mathematics, relating division to fractions, understanding parts and whole

Goal:
To introduce the concept of fractions through literature

Materials Needed:


1.      The Doorbell Rang by Pat Hutchins




Explanation/Summary:
In this book, a group of children are excited to eat cookies but they need to divide them evenly. Each page more children come and they have to divide them so that everyone gets the same amount of cookies. The teacher could have students divide cubes or other manipulatives on their desk during the book being read. Also this book can be great for introducing the vocabulary part and whole.
